0
点赞
收藏
分享

微信扫一扫

达梦博文分享

一、配了环境变量,也不能在任意目录调用达梦的disql等命令

[dmdba@clnxdm8 ~]$ disql sysdba/dameng123

disql: error while loading shared libraries: libdisql_dll.so: cannot open shared object file: No such file or directory

方法1:绝对路径下执行--不适合日常使用

/dm8/bin/disql sysdba/dameng123

方法2:root下进行如下配置

echo "/dm8/bin">>/etc/ld.so.conf

ldconfig

disql sysdba/dameng123

建议达梦优化一下这个问题呀!!!

二、console执行备份的抛出一个莫名的报错:非法INI配置参数

原因如下

处理方法:DFS_INI编辑框默认留空就好。

建议达梦优化一下这个问题呀!!!

三、新增、修改数据文件的一些精简写法

1、将非数据默认路径文件修改至默认路径

alter tablespace tbs RENAME DATAFILE '/dm8/data/DASER/TBS01.DBF' to 'TBS001.DBF';

2、将数据默认路径文件修改至非默认路径

alter tablespace tbs RENAME DATAFILE 'TBS02.DBF' to '/dm8/ data/DASER /TBS002.DBF';

3、将数据文件新增至默认路径

alter tablespace "TBS" add datafile 'TBS003.DBF' size 32;

--当然redo文件也有类似的写法

四、dimp导入有很多这个告警:[警告]Error Code:-70016,日期超出范围

处理方法:修改COMPATIBLE_MODE为非2即可。

五、备份笔记

1、mount状态恢复非系统表空间需要手动online表空间

2、stop状态恢复非系统表空间不需要手动online表空间

3、删除了系统表空间SYSTEM.DBF,不管是使用全量的备份还是增量的备份都不能通过回复表空间的方式来恢复;恢复时会提示[-124]:SYSTEM.DBF文件不存在,这是只能进行全库恢复了。

4、恢复分为从归档恢复(可以指定时间点)和从备份集恢复(不可指定时间点)两种。

5、全库恢复更新魔数之后,之前的备份就失效了;会报如下错误:

[-8232]:备份集DB_MAGIC与当前库不匹配

6、manager和disql只能open库后才能发起备份(热备)

举报

相关推荐

0 条评论